Gisele Bündchen and Tom Brady shocked the world when they divorced back in October of last year. On Sunday, Gisele appeared to address how she is dealing with this breakup when she took to social media to say that “nothing is permanent” while also urging her fans to “enjoy the good moments.”

‘Nothing Is Permanent’

Gisele, 42, posted a video to Instagram yesterday in which she could be seen smiling while riding a bicycle through a tropical setting to the tune of ADMT’s cover of TRINIX and Rushawn’s “Beautiful Day.”

“We all have our fair shares of trials,” Gisele captioned the video. “Every laugh, every fall, every experience, the good and the bad, everything is here to teach us something and help us grow.”

“Nothing is permanent,” she added. “So let’s enjoy the good moments and learn from the bad ones,” she continued. “Every day is a gift! ✨.”

Gisele And Tom Divorce

Gisele and Tom, 45, divorced last October after 13 years of marriage and having two children together.

“With much gratitude for our time together, Tom and I have amicably finalized our divorce. My priority has always been and will continue to be our children whom I love with all my heart,” Gisele said at the time, according to People Magazine. “We will continue co-parenting to give them the love, care and attention they greatly deserve.”

“The decision to end a marriage is never easy but we have grown apart and while it is, of course, difficult to go through something like this, I feel blessed for the time we had together and only wish the best for Tom always,” she continued before ending her statement by asking that “our privacy be respected during this sensitive time.”

Gisele Discusses Divorce

Last month, Gisele told Vanity Fair that she and Tom simply “grew apart” and realized that they wanted “different things” in life.

“Sometimes you grow together; sometimes you grow apart,” she said. “When I was 26 years old and he was 29 years old, we met, we wanted a family, we wanted things together.”

“As time goes by, we realize that we just wanted different things, and now we have a choice to make,” Gisele added. “That doesn’t mean you don’t love the person. It just means that in order for you to be authentic and truly live the life that you want to live, you have to have somebody who can meet you in the middle, right? It’s a dance. It’s a balance.”

Gisele also said that speculation surrounding her divorce from Tom was “very hurtful,” adding that she has only ever “wanted all his dreams to come true.”

“Listen, I have always cheered for him, and I would continue forever,” she said. “If there’s one person I want to be the happiest in the world, it’s him, believe me. I want him to achieve and to conquer. I want all his dreams to come true. That’s what I want, really, from the bottom of my heart.”
